This Is My Glasgow<p>The surviving elements of the late 1970s Garnethill Mural Project established by the artist John Kraska, who died earlier this week. This was one of the first community-based projects in Glasgow to create murals on exposed gable ends of the city's tenements as part of a scheme to improve the local environment.</p><p>Cont./</p><p><a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/glasgow"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>glasgow</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/garnethill"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>garnethill</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/johnkraska"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>johnkraska</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/urbanregeneration"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>urbanregeneration</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/yardworks"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>yardworks</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/streetart"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>streetart</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/murals"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>murals</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/glasgowmurals"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>glasgowmurals</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/scottishstreetart"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>scottishstreetart</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/glasgowstreetart"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>glasgowstreetart</span></a></p>

This Is My Glasgow<p>Ghost tenement on Tollcross Road in Glasgow. In the 1960s, 70s and 80s, this was a common sight as tens of thousands of tenements were demolished across the city, and in many cases the wall around the fireplaces left hanging on the air was still decorated with wallpaper, creating a colourful, if rather discombobulating, spectacle.</p><p><a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/glasgow"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>glasgow</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/tenement"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>tenement</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/glasgowtenements"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>glasgowtenements</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/urbanregeneration"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>urbanregeneration</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/urbanrenewal"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>urbanrenewal</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/glashowbuildings"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>glashowbuildings</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/tollcross"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>tollcross</span></a></p>

This Is My Glasgow<p>Two contrasting corners on Waterloo Street in Glasgow, one on either side of its junction with Blythswood Street. The northeastern corner retains its typically Glaswegian sandstone buildings, while the traditional buildings to the west were cleared in the 1960s as part of the Anderston Comprehensive Development Area. They have now been replaced by rather generic and non-descript modern buildings which could be anywhere in the world. </p><p>Cont./</p><p><a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/glasgow"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>glasgow</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/architecture"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>architecture</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/urbanregeneration"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>urbanregeneration</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/anderston"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>anderston</span></a></p>
This Is My Glasgow<p>Thinking of Bella by Shona Kinloch. It was commissioned as part of Page and Park's 1994 Italian Centre, an award-winning mixed development of shops, cafes and flats based around a central courtyard. This was the first major development in the regeneration of the Merchant City area in Central Glasgow. Importantly, it maintained much of the original facades, creating a modern space without disturbing the surroundings traditional streetscapes.</p><p><a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/glasgow"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>glasgow</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/architecture"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>architecture</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/statue"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>statue</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/urbanregeneration"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>urbanregeneration</span></a></p>

This Is My Glasgow<p>Saint Ninian Terrace in the Gorbals area of Glasgow. While this is a relatively new building (dating from the 1990s), it incorporates a number of classic characteristics of Glasgow's traditional architecture, including recessed corner bay windows, a lantern on a feature corner roof, and sweeping curved lines. </p><p>Cont./</p><p><a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/glasgow"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>glasgow</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/architecture"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>architecture</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/glasgowbuildings"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>glasgowbuildings</span></a> <a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/urbanregeneration"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>urbanregeneration</span></a><br><a href="https://mastodon.scot/tags/gorbals" class="mention hashtag" rel="nofollow noopener" target="_blank">#<span>gorbals</span></a></p>
